EEG studies

Electroencephalography (EEG) has been studied as a diagnostic tool for att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) in adults. EEG measures can be used to determine ADHD because they contain a wide variety of spatial and temporal features. Although it is widely used as a diagnostic tool there is not enough evidence to prove its diagnostic value.

Researchers sought to answer this question by looking into the connection between qEEG and adhd assessment for adults edinburgh. The use of subtypes of qEEG as an auxiliary tool to evaluate ADHD was examined. ADHD is associated with high levels of theta/beta strength according to the authors.

This is crucial because it could be a sign of ADHD. It may also suggest that this condition is a consequence of other disorders, such as depression.

Theta/betaPower is one of the most robust EEG features for ADHD. It should not be used to determine a diagnosis. Instead it is best to use it only after an evaluation by a doctor.
